The Hidden World Inside Your AHU: Why Traditional Filtration Isn’t Enough

To understand the problem, let’s briefly revisit how a typical HVAC system’s Air Handling Unit (AHU) operates. Air is drawn in, conditioned (heated or cooled), filtered, and then distributed throughout the building. The filters are the system’s first line of defense, designed to capture particulate matter like dust, pollen, and some larger airborne allergens. This is undeniably important for removing visible pollutants and protecting the HVAC machinery itself.
However, herein lies a crucial limitation: filters trap, but they do not kill. While they effectively remove many airborne contaminants, the microscopic world of bacteria, viruses, and mold spores can either pass through many standard filters or, more critically, find a perfect haven within the AHU itself.
The primary culprit is moisture. As warm, humid air passes over the AHU’s cold cooling coils, condensation naturally forms. This constant moisture, combined with accumulated dust and debris that gets past the filters, creates an ideal, nutrient-rich environment for microbial growth. This slimy, tenacious layer that forms on cooling coils and drain pans is known as biofilm.
The consequences of this hidden biofilm are multi-faceted and severe:
- Compromised Air Quality: As air continues to flow over these contaminated surfaces, it picks up active mold spores, bacteria, and viral particles, effectively re-distributing these pathogens throughout your building. This directly contributes to poor Indoor Air Quality (IAQ) and can lead to a phenomenon known as “Sick Building Syndrome,” where occupants experience symptoms like headaches, respiratory issues, and fatigue.
- Reduced HVAC Efficiency: Biofilm acts as an insulating layer on the cooling coils, hindering their ability to transfer heat effectively. This forces your HVAC system to work harder, consuming significantly more energy to achieve desired temperatures. Over time, this translates to higher electricity bills and a larger carbon footprint.
- System Degradation: The microbial growth can be corrosive to metal components within the AHU, leading to premature wear and tear, increased maintenance costs, and ultimately, a shortened lifespan for expensive HVAC equipment.
- Persistent Odors: The metabolic processes of mold and bacteria produce unpleasant, musty odors that permeate the building, negatively impacting occupant comfort and perception of cleanliness.
Clearly, relying solely on traditional filtration leaves your building vulnerable to a constant cycle of airborne contamination originating right from its ventilation core.
The Science of Sterilization: How UVC Light Works
Fortunately, there’s a powerful, scientifically proven solution to this pervasive problem: Germicidal Ultraviolet (UVC) light. UVC is a specific spectrum of ultraviolet light, typically between 200 and 280 nanometers (nm), renowned for its ability to inactivate microorganisms.
The mechanism of action is elegantly simple yet incredibly effective. When microorganisms like viruses, bacteria, mold spores, and fungi are exposed to UVC light, the high-energy photons are absorbed by their DNA and RNA. This absorption causes a photolytic reaction that damages the nucleic acids, specifically forming pyrimidine dimers. This damage effectively disrupts the organism’s ability to replicate, metabolize, and function. In essence, the UVC light renders them inert – they are killed or inactivated and can no longer cause harm or reproduce.
This is the key distinction: unlike filters that merely trap, UVC light actively destroys or neutralizes the threat at a genetic level. It’s a proactive, continuous sterilization process.
It’s important to note that while UVC light is highly effective at germicidal action, direct exposure can be harmful to human skin and eyes. Germitrol’s UVC Off-Coil Sterilizers: A Deep Dive into Superior HVAC Hygiene
Germitrol’s UVC Off-Coil Sterilizers are specifically engineered to tackle the root cause of HVAC contamination: the cooling coils and drain pans. The term “off-coil” refers to the strategic placement of UVC lamps downstream or across these critical components within the AHU, ensuring continuous, high-intensity irradiation.
Here’s how Germitrol’s design excels and provides unparalleled advantages:
- Constant, Intense Irradiation: Our systems are designed to deliver a precise and powerful dose of UVC energy directly onto the entire surface of the cooling coils and drain pans. This continuous exposure ensures that any microbial growth (biofilm) that attempts to form is immediately inactivated or prevented from taking hold. This is a critical departure from reactive coil cleaning, which offers only temporary relief.
- Comprehensive Surface and Air Sterilization: By strategically placing the UVC lamps across the coils, Germitrol’s units achieve a dual benefit. First, they relentlessly attack and eliminate existing biofilm on the coils and drain pan, preventing their proliferation. Second, as air passes over these intensely irradiated surfaces, any airborne pathogens (viruses, bacteria, mold spores) suspended in the airstream are also exposed to the germicidal UVC light, leading to their inactivation before they can be distributed throughout the building. This provides a robust, multi-faceted approach to germ control.
- Targeting the Primary Breeding Ground: Rather than just treating the air after it has potentially picked up contaminants, Germitrol’s off-coil solution directly addresses the primary breeding ground within the AHU. By keeping the coils and drain pans sterile, you effectively cut off the source of many airborne contaminants.
